...
首页> 外文期刊>OASIcs : OpenAccess Series in Informatics >Traces as a Solution to Pessimism and Modeling Costs in WCET Analysis
【24h】

Traces as a Solution to Pessimism and Modeling Costs in WCET Analysis

机译:跟踪作为WCET分析中悲观主义和建模成本的解决方案

获取原文
   

获取外文期刊封面封底 >>

       

摘要

WCET analysis models for superscalar out-of-order CPUs generally need to be pessimistic in order to account for a wide range of possible dynamic behavior. CPU hardware modifications could be used to constrain operations to known execution paths called traces, permitting exploitation of instruction level parallelism with guaranteed timing. Previous implementations of traces have used microcode to constrain operations, but other possibilities exist. A new implementation strategy (virtual traces) is introduced here. In this paper the benefits and costs of traces are discussed. Advantages of traces include a reduction in pessimism in WCET analysis, with the need to accurately model CPU internals removed. Disadvantages of traces include a reduction of peak throughput of the CPU, a need for deterministic memory and a potential increase in the complexity of WCET models.
机译:为了解决各种可能的动态行为,通常需要对超标量无序CPU进行WCET分析模型。 CPU硬件修改可用于将操作限制在称为跟踪的已知执行路径上,从而允许在保证时序的情况下利用指令级并行性。跟踪的先前实现已使用微码来限制操作,但是还存在其他可能性。这里介绍了新的实施策略(虚拟跟踪)。本文讨论了跟踪的好处和成本。跟踪的优点包括减少了WCET分析中的悲观情绪,并且消除了对CPU内部模型进行精确建模的需要。跟踪的缺点包括降低CPU的峰值吞吐量,对确定性内存的需求以及WCET模型复杂性的潜在增加。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号